Software Engineer: Device Driver Development

hace 2 meses


San José, San José, Costa Rica Intel A tiempo completo
Device Driver Software Engineer Job Description

We are seeking a skilled Device Driver Software Engineer to join our team at Intel. As a Device Driver Software Engineer, you will be responsible for designing, developing, analyzing, debugging, optimizing, integrating, testing, and validating existing or new device drivers software, including the design and implementation of platform level features that encompass interfacing with drivers to higher level frameworks.

Responsibilities
  • Deliver high performance software that Accelerates Encryption and Compression technologies, creating significant business value.
  • Design, develop, analyze, debug, optimize, integrate, test, and/or validate existing or new device drivers software.
  • Research and collaborate with other engineers and architects in the design, development, integration, and/or validation of device drivers on the target OS.
  • Contribute to an inclusive work environment and overall growth of the team through respect and knowledge sharing.
  • Effectively communicate with management and technical stakeholders across Intel and with external partners.
Qualifications

To be successful in this role, you will need:

  • 2+ years of experience with one or more of the following: knowledge of Computer architecture, Device Driver Development, Data Structures, HW-SW Debug Tools, Operating Systems (OS) fundamentals (Linux or Windows preferably).
  • 4+ years of experience with programming languages: C/C++.
  • Preferred Qualifications: Master's or PhD Degree in Computer Science, Computer Engineering, Electrical/Electronic Engineering, or another related field.
About Intel

At Intel, we are committed to enabling amazing computing experiences with our software solutions. Our software engineers work in all software layers, across multiple operating systems and platforms to enable cutting-edge solutions. We are seeking a skilled Device Driver Software Engineer to join our team and contribute to the development of innovative software solutions.

We offer a total compensation package that ranks among the best in the industry, including competitive pay, stock, bonuses, and benefit programs such as health, retirement, and vacation. We also offer a hybrid work model that allows employees to split their time between working on-site at their assigned Intel site and off-site.

Intel is an equal employment opportunity employer and does not discriminate on the basis of race, color, religion, religious creed, sex, national origin, ancestry, age, physical or mental disability, medical condition, genetic information, military and veteran status, marital status, pregnancy, gender, gender expression, gender identity, sexual orientation, or any other characteristic protected by local law, regulation, or ordinance.



  • San José, San José, Costa Rica Encora A tiempo completo

    Software Engineer Role OverviewEncora is seeking a talented Software Engineer to join our team. As a Software Engineer, you will play a key role in developing cutting-edge digital products and solutions for our clients.Key ResponsibilitiesDesign, develop, and test software applications using .NET framework and C#.Maintain and optimize SQL Server databases to...


  • San José, San José, Costa Rica Qor Development A tiempo completo

    Qor Development is seeking a skilled Senior Full Stack Engineer to join our team. In this role, you will have the opportunity to work on exciting projects and contribute to the growth of our company.About the RoleWe are looking for an experienced software solutions developer who can help us build innovative products. As a Senior Full Stack Engineer, you will...


  • San José, San José, Costa Rica Imprivata A tiempo completo

    We are seeking a highly skilled **Software Development Engineer** to join our team at Imprivata.The ideal candidate will have a passion for software development and a strong understanding of UI design principles and best practices.Key responsibilities include:Performing full lifecycle activities: architecture, design, technology evaluation, and...


  • San José, San José, Costa Rica Pfizer A tiempo completo

    Pfizer is a global biopharmaceutical company that discovers, develops and delivers innovative health care solutions.We are seeking a highly skilled Lead Software Development Engineer to join our team.About the Job:The successful candidate will be responsible for designing, developing, and implementing software solutions using agile methodologies and DevOps...


  • San José, San José, Costa Rica SuperSummary A tiempo completo

    About SuperSummaryWe are seeking a seasoned and talented software engineer to join our team at SuperSummary, a fast-growing EdTech business. Our company offers a library of professionally written study guides and other educational tools and resources on thousands of books for students, teachers, and readers of all types.As a software engineer at...


  • San José, San José, Costa Rica Encora A tiempo completo

    About the JobWe are seeking a skilled Software Development Engineer to join our team at Encora. As a member of our team, you will be responsible for designing, developing, and maintaining cutting-edge software solutions.Key ResponsibilitiesArchitect and design software systems, including high-level system architecture and low-level technical design.Write...


  • San José, San José, Costa Rica Infotree Global Solutions A tiempo completo

    Job Title: Software Development ExpertJob Summary:We are seeking a skilled Software Development Expert to join our team at Infotree Global Solutions. The ideal candidate will have a Bachelor's degree in Electrical Engineering, Computer Engineering, or Computer Science, with 2-3 years of relevant test experience.Key Responsibilities:Design and develop...


  • San José, San José, Costa Rica Intel A tiempo completo

    • We are looking for a skilled Cloud Software Development Engineer to join our System Simulation and Modeling team at Intel. This team is part of the Design Engineering Group, which transforms the way product firmware and software are developed, integrated, and tested in a modern distributed cloud computing environment.• As a Cloud Software Development...


  • San José, San José, Costa Rica Intel A tiempo completo

    **Key Responsibilities**:As a Software Development Engineer at Intel, you will work on software capabilities and operations, including task scheduling, memory management, file systems, input and output requirements, and prepare for system software installation. This includes expertise in area networks (SAN), Microsoft OS and SQL clusters, and data...


  • San José, San José, Costa Rica Nucleus Health A tiempo completo

    We are a fast-growing health technology company on a mission to leverage AI and transform security and performance. As a Senior Software Development Engineer, you will be responsible for the full development process and launch user-facing web features.Nucleus Health collaborates with industry experts in the security sector to assist customers in safeguarding...


  • San José, San José, Costa Rica Gracemark A tiempo completo

    About the Role: We are seeking a highly skilled Senior Software Engineer to join our team and contribute to the development of our large-scale applications. As a key member of our technology team, you will be responsible for designing, implementing, and maintaining complex software systems that meet the highest standards of quality and reliability.Key...


  • San José, San José, Costa Rica Infotree Global Solutions A tiempo completo

    **Company Overview:**We are Infotree Global Solutions, a leading technology firm based in Heredia.We offer an exciting opportunity for a skilled Software Development Professional to join our team. This is a full-time position with a competitive salary range of $12,000 - $14,000 per month.Job Description:We seek a highly motivated and experienced individual...


  • San José, San José, Costa Rica Intel A tiempo completo

    Intel is seeking a skilled Software Development Engineer Intern to contribute to the development and implementation of collaboration solutions for its employees. The ideal candidate will have a strong understanding of software development principles and experience with Microsoft 365 products.**Key Responsibilities:**• Provide level 5 support in resolving...

  • Software Engineer

    hace 2 meses


    San José, San José, Costa Rica Gensler A tiempo completo

    Job Description: We are seeking a skilled Software Engineer to join our team. The ideal candidate will have experience in software development and a strong understanding of computer systems and architecture.


  • San José, San José, Costa Rica Intel A tiempo completo

    OverviewWe are a team at Intel that works on creating cutting-edge software solutions. Collaborating with talented individuals, we tackle complex software challenges to enable amazing computing experiences.Salary and BenefitsThis role comes with a competitive salary of $85,000 per annum, allowing you to grow your career while enjoying our hybrid work model....


  • San José, San José, Costa Rica Solen Software Group A tiempo completo

    **About the Role**We are seeking a Software Development Professional to join our team at Solen Software Group. **Key Responsibilities**Collaborate with cross-functional teams to design and implement innovative solutions for product visuals and user experience.Design and develop user-facing features using HTML5, CSS, TypeScript, JavaScript, and Vue.js.Build...


  • San José, San José, Costa Rica Pfizer A tiempo completo

    Our company is seeking a skilled Senior Software Engineer to join our team. The ideal candidate will have experience with backend development and be able to work with our existing technology stack.Key responsibilities will include:Designing and implementing efficient backend systemsCollaborating with cross-functional teams to ensure seamless...


  • San José, San José, Costa Rica Boston Consulting Group A tiempo completo

    Job Title: Senior Software EngineerWe are seeking a skilled and experienced Senior Software Engineer to join our team at {company}. As a key member of our software development team, you will be responsible for designing, developing, and maintaining high-quality software solutions.Key Responsibilities:* Collaborate with cross-functional teams to identify and...


  • San José, San José, Costa Rica Intel A tiempo completo

    Job OverviewWe are seeking a highly skilled Software Development Engineer to join our team at Intel Flex in Costa Rica. As a System Software Engineer, you will have the opportunity to participate in various projects across multiple product groups, gaining experience and growing your professional network.This role is perfect for individuals who enjoy...


  • San José, San José, Costa Rica Liberty Latin America Communications, Inc. A tiempo completo

    We are seeking a Senior Software Engineer to join our team in Software Development. The ideal candidate will have experience in Backend Development and a strong understanding of Cloud Computing.Key Responsibilities:Design and implement scalable software systemsCollaborate with cross-functional teams to deliver high-quality software productsStay up-to-date...